About Sasini Limited

Sasini PLC, established in 1952, is one of Kenya’s primary food and beverage producers, listed on the Nairobi Securities Exchange. The Group’s principal activities include the growing, processing, and sale of key agricultural commodities: tea, coffee, macadamia nuts, and avocado fruits. Core operations also encompass the commercial milling and trading of coffee, forestry, and value addition on related products for the local market.
